See also: Technical Glossary

AJ
Adjustable Spanner
CLS
Canadian Lumber Standard
CLX
Chief Electrician
DBO
Dead Black Out
DM
Duty Manager
DMX
see Lighting and Sound Equipment Acronyms
DR
Dressing Room or perhaps Dress Run
DSM
Deputy Stage Manager
EQ
Equalizer. Especially relevant for sound mixing
FOH
Front of House
FS
Followspot
FX
Effects (usually sound effects)
LD
Lighting Designer
LX
Electrics
MD
Musical Director
OP
Opposite Prompt (see Stage Left/Right)
PLX
Production Electrician
PM
Production Manager
PS
Prompt Side (see Stage Left/Right)
ROH
Rear of House (see Front of House)
TD
Technical Director
TR
Technical Representative
SFX
Special effects
SM
Stage Manager
